P is the real power in watts [W] V rms is the rms voltage = V peak /√ 2 in Volts [V] I rms is the rms current = I peak /√ 2 in Amperes [A] φ is the impedance phase angle = phase difference between voltage and current. The watt (symbol: W) is a unit of power.In the International System of Units (SI) it is defined as a derived unit of 1 joule per second, and is used to quantify the rate of energy transfer.In SI base units, the watt is described as kg⋅m 2 ⋅s −3. Both watts (W) and volt-amperes (VA) are units of measurement for electrical power. Volts are the unit of measurement for voltage. Watt(W) is unit of power and 1000 watts equals 1 Kilowatt (kW) .Kilowatt hour (kWh) is the unit of energy consumed which the unit charged in the electricity bill.
